Introduction

Strategic management within organizations has become an important factor, given the fast,

demanding and uncertain environment we live in today. companies are forced to survive the

challenges posed by globalization, technological advances, changing trends and consumer

expectations, among others. for this they must adopt strategies that allow them to make

planned decisions to achieve goals and objectives optimally and efficiently, the expected

result is to be able to be more competitive.

Strategic management is important because it allows direct linkage with business results.

The following is a review of strategic diagnostic tools for business management.

Chosen Topic: PESTEL

PESTEL

Student name Edinureyth Gamboa Cabrera

Date March 16th

Concept General definition of each concept Reference

PESTEL Strategic analysis tool that helps (Ana Trenza 2020)


analyze the macroeconomic
environment in which the company
operates. Identify the factors that affect
the present and the future.
Political factors The political factors that can influence (IONOS, 2020)
our company and that are considered
within a PESTEL analysis cover all
those aspects related to the state
organization and that directly or
indirectly affect the business processes
of the business.
Economic factors The economic factor includes (Laura Delgado, s.f)
everything related to the behavior of the
economy, the flow of money and goods
and services, both nationally and
internationally. Here we must consider
the economic situation of the country or
region in which the company has an
impact and the changes in economic
cycles (crisis or boom).
Socio-Cultural This field includes the factors that are (Rosario Peiró, 2021)
factors related to the basic characteristics,
preferences, tastes and consumption
10

habits of society: Age, total disposable


income, growth rate of society and
education.
Technological Technological aspects are vital for a (Myriam Quiroa,
factors company, due to the levels of 2021)

innovation that are taking place in the


markets. Technological changes can
bring great benefits to companies that
know how to take advantage of them.
Environmental Ecological aspects have to do with all (Myriam Quiroa,
factors the factors that are directly or indirectly 2021)

related to the environment. Any changes


in government regulation or social
trends for the protection of the
environment affect the company.
Legal factors The legal factors are made up of the (Laura Delgado, s.f)
laws that affect the company and limit
its performance.

Conclusions

The strategic diagnosis allows organizations to be directed in a better way, taking into

account their current situation. It is the starting point for strategic formulation through

situation analysis. Its main benefit is that the information that must be solved and taken

advantage of is prioritized and taken care of.

In a diagnosis, the main strengths and weaknesses of the company are reviewed, followed

by an analysis of the strengths and weaknesses of the competition. A tool that allows this

analysis to be carried out is the competitive profile matrix, with which the company's

information is compared against the competition.

With the result, it is expected to prioritize the most important thing that must be solved

and the opportunities are also indicated.

PESTEL analysis is a strategic analysis tool that studies how the different factors of the

macro environment affect organizations.
